Cray appoint Kedwell

New boss at Wanderers is former AFC Wimbledon and Gillingham striker Danny

Danny Kedwell has snapped up his first managerial post, taking over at Pitching In Isthmian Premier Division Cray Wanderers.

Kedwell had an impressive playing career- and will be registered as a player so hasn't hung up his boots just yet. He has played for a number of current or former Isthmian League sides- Chatham Town, Maidstone United, Herne Bay and Grays Athletic- but as none of them were actually in our league when he turned out for them, this will be his first Isthmian experience.

A UEFA 'A' qualified coach, he has big shoes to fill as a replacement for Tony Russell, whose last two- uncompleted- seasons with the club saw them finish in second place during 2019-20, and be handily placed in seventh with games in hand over all the sides above them when last season was brought to an end.
